Well, following our earlier story we're now happy to report that the o2 XDA Orbit is now available to ALL customers, not just business users.
The Orbit can be seen here in the normal shop area. It comes with WiFi, 2 Megapixel camera, FM Radio and built-in GPS but, best of all, you get FREE SatNav software from CoPilot.
